Web2 sep. 2024 · By Dustin Johnson September 2, 2024. How much does it cost to reshaft irons? Your golf clubs can be reshafted for an average cost of $24 per club, plus the price of the shaft and grip. A new driver shaft and grip can cost anywhere from $18 to $440, while a new iron shaft and grip can cost anywhere from $10 to $95 per.

The "hosel" is the place on a golf club where the shaft is connected to the clubhead. Typically, the hosel is part of the clubhead, and the shaft slides into the hosel and is secured with epoxy. Clubs are comprised of three basic parts: the clubhead, the shaft and the grip.
